About the Role:

The Flex Pay Marketing Manager is responsible for managing consumer marketing to Upgrade customers and Flex Pay partners to promote the Flex Pay product. They will focus on creating and executing marketing campaigns across all customer touchpoints including Upgrade’s website, email marketing channels, and app. Additionally, they will oversee integrated marketing campaigns with large travel and retail partners to introduce new customers to the product and drive repeat user rates. The Flex Pay Marketing Manager will work closely with key internal stakeholders like Commercial, Design, Lifecycle, Product, and Compliance, as well as external partner marketing teams to oversee campaigns promoting Upgrade’s Buy Now Pay Later product. 

The Flex Pay Marketing Manager executes Flex Pay brand marketing to Upgrade consumers, ideates and creates integrated marketing campaigns on a partner-specific level, and analyzes and tracks marketing performance. 

What You’ll Do: 

  • Manage consumer marketing efforts across the Upgrade ecosystem
  • Track and analyze the success of marketing programs to determine the most effective marketing mix and optimize resources 
  • Develop creative, customized programs to drive demand with Upgrade customers, using a multi-channel, integrated marketing approach including a variety of tactics like email, website and app marketing
  • Strategize and execute Flex Pay product marketing across Upgrade’s product verticals including Personal Loans
  • Collaborate with the Commercial Account Management team on developing partner-level marketing plans designed to build relationships with decision makers, secure meetings, generate marketing opportunities, and increase share of transaction volume
  • Build direct relationships with external partner marketing teams to increase exposure of Flex Pay value prop across partner marketing channels throughout the customer journey
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with Commercial, Sales, Design, Product, and Compliance to ensure cohesive marketing support
  • Coordinate with sales team on marketing collateral for sales pitches
  • Support company participation in conferences and trade shows with marketing materials  

What We Look For: 

  • 4-6 years of experience in integrated marketing, preferably with a background in marketing a travel brand, retail brand, or financial product
  • Experienced consumer marketer with a strong understanding of product marketing within a larger multi-vertical brand
  • Strong email marketing capabilities with experience in nurture campaigns and transactional and marketing communications 
  • Ability to create and execute multiple custom campaigns on a partner-specific level
  • Strong content writer with a proficient sense of marketing design to oversee design process for marketing materials
  • Effective communication skills to manage relationships with partners and cross-functionally
  • Demonstrated attention to detail to oversee marketing-compliance review process
  • Strong project management skills with the ability to facilitate meetings, present marketing campaigns to partners, and adapt to a fast-paced deadline-driven environment

What We Do

Upgrade helps customers move in the right direction with affordable and responsible financial products. Since 2017, we’ve helped over 7.5 million customers access over $42 billion in consumer credit. With a relentless focus on improving our customers' financial well-being, we build products that put more money in their pocket and support their journey toward a better financial future.
